Vogue Paris Original 1052; ©1949; Lanvin - One-Piece Dress. Dress has a two-piece look in front where the bodice front extends over the softly pleated and very full skirt front. In back the slightly flared skirt section joins the bodice with a narrow band. The bodice front buttons below the pointed collar and has two welt pockets at waistline. Short kimono sleeves, turned back cuffs.
“Originally made in a light grey-blue woolen jersey, you could make this dress in poplin, linen or a shantung type of silk. Wing collar, waistcoat front, elbow sleeves, full-fronted skirt" (as stated in Vogue Pattern Book, Summer 1949)
